Output 8de593fa20e8dcf9dc28f2a84976a6c88e9bf0d2ae65f4072e4e4dc6e442569e:0

value
18627094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 294b7237d911ffcf7179b3cac1b2fcd3382c815d OP_EQUAL
address
35TN1Vy14QsXQULw6VjqFFfXQfDvBPezXs
transaction
8de593fa20e8dcf9dc28f2a84976a6c88e9bf0d2ae65f4072e4e4dc6e442569e
confirmations
120632
spent
true